How To Fix /SCF/CL_MESSAGES_SMI026 - Enter profile name


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SCF/CL_MESSAGES_SMI -

  • Message number: 026

  • Message text: Enter profile name

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SCF/CL_MESSAGES_SMI026 - Enter profile name ?

    The SAP error message /SCF/CL_MESSAGES_SMI026 Enter profile name typically occurs in the context of the SAP Solution Manager or when dealing with specific configuration profiles in SAP systems. This error indicates that a required profile name has not been provided in a certain transaction or configuration screen.

    Cause:

    The error is triggered when a user attempts to execute a function or transaction that requires a profile name, but the input field for the profile name is left blank. This can happen in various scenarios, such as:

    • When configuring monitoring settings.
    • When setting up alerts or notifications.
    • When trying to execute a report that requires a specific profile.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should:

    1. Identify the Context: Determine where the error is occurring. This could be in a specific transaction, report, or configuration screen.

    2. Enter a Profile Name:

      • Navigate to the relevant screen where the error is displayed.
      • Look for the input field labeled "Profile Name" or similar.
      • Enter a valid profile name that corresponds to the configuration you are trying to access or modify.
    3. Check for Existing Profiles: If you are unsure of the profile name to enter, you may need to check existing profiles:

      • Use transaction codes like RZ20 (for monitoring) or SOLMAN_SETUP (for Solution Manager setup) to view available profiles.
      • Consult with your SAP Basis or Solution Manager administrator to get a list of valid profiles.
    4. Save Changes: After entering the profile name, ensure you save your changes and re-execute the transaction or function.
